Output e3fc6f34bd26594383272655fa7a942c1e1f76fe04002a96ac9a44a023b96e45:55

value
143767
script pubkey
OP_0 OP_PUSHBYTES_20 68de95a13412734163cb4cdcb47385a912a43e19
address
bc1qdr0ftgf5zfe5zc7tfnwtguu94yf2g0segw68p2
transaction
e3fc6f34bd26594383272655fa7a942c1e1f76fe04002a96ac9a44a023b96e45
spent
true